Navigating Technical Challenges and Fabric Choices

However, no design is without its constraints, and a professional review must address where caution is needed. While the Campers Gonna Camp Svg, Camping Svg is robust, it requires thoughtful application depending on the substrate. If you are planning to use this on a cap or other curved surface, you must be mindful of the hoop size and the distortion that occurs on structured fronts. Small details in the camper windows or tree branches might compress if the curve is too aggressive.

Similarly, when working with stretchy fabrics like jersey knits for baby embroidery, the stability of the design becomes paramount. Without the right stabilizer, the satin stitches or fill areas could pucker, ruining the clean lines of the text. I always recommend testing the design on scrap fabric first, especially if you are using a textured material like waffle knit or fleece. The stitch density appears moderate in the preview, but on thick loops of Terry cloth, you might need to adjust your underlay or reduce density slightly to prevent the design from becoming too stiff.

Dark fabrics present another consideration. If you are stitching this onto a navy or black hoodie, ensure your thread colors have high contrast. A light beige or cream thread will pop nicely, but if the design relies on subtle shading, those nuances might disappear against a dark background. It is often wise to create a black-and-white mockup before committing to the hoop to check for value contrast. This step ensures that the finished product looks professional and that the text remains readable from a distance.

Final Verdict and Practical Notes

Before integrating Campers Gonna Camp Svg, Camping Svg into your production line, there are a few housekeeping items to verify. Since the product description mentions various file types like DXF, PNG, and EPS primarily for cutting machines, you must confirm if a dedicated machine embroidery design file (such as PES, DST, or XXX) is included or if you need to digitize it yourself. If you are digitizing it, pay close attention to the small lettering in "Gonna" to ensure the stitch count supports the detail without breaking threads.

Always check the licensing terms provided with the Graphics purchase. While many creators allow for commercial use on physical goods, restrictions on reselling the digital file itself are common. Ensure you are compliant to protect your Etsy seller account or boutique reputation. Additionally, review the recommended hoop size relative to the design dimensions to avoid unnecessary re-hooping or scaling issues.
